Abstract

Recent trends in foreign language assessment have integrated online modes of evaluation: formative and summative.  The former has been used to support the students’ self-directed learning as well as to aid instructors reflect on their teaching practices. This study aims at investigating the effectiveness of utilizing online quizzes as a formative assessment tool to promote sophomores’ grammar learning. In an attempt to achieve the research aim, an experiment has been conducted in which the experimental group received online grammar quizzes whereas the students of the control group did not. Eventually, both groups received the same grammar in-class post-test. After comparing the two groups’ post-test results, the experimental group indicated a difference in the scores obtained in comparison to that of the control group. Such results show that employing online formative assessment in a form of quizzes has improved the students’ grammar learning in a blended learning context.
